Designing Tomorrow: America's World's Fairs of the 1930s. Monthly Archives: January 2011. The Legacy of Modern Housing, part two. January 26, 2011. The Stran-Steel House at Chicago’s Century of Progress Exposition was unique primarily due to its steel frame. The Stran-Steel Corporation used sheet steel rolled into studs, joists and plates instead of wood joists and 2x4s in their model home, but … Continue reading →. The Legacy of Modern Housing.
